Commencement Ceremony

9:00 a.m.
Campus Green in front of The Historic Woodworth Chapel

We are privileged to welcome Congresswoman Jasmine Crockett as our distinguished speaker for the 2025 Commencement Ceremony. A fearless champion for civil rights, justice, and equity, Congresswoman Crockett has dedicated her career to protecting the liberties of underrepresented communities.

From her early work as a public defender to her current role in the United States Congress, she has consistently fought for reform, accountability, and access. Her unwavering commitment to service and leadership will undoubtedly leave a lasting impression on our graduates as they prepare to shape the world with purpose and conviction.
